Her daughter’s journey with Apeejay School, Rama Mandi, has been an interesting one. The family admitted their daughter, Tisha, now in Class XII (non-medical), in Class I, and she studied here till Class V. And then COVID-19 hit, and the family had to withdraw her from the school. But the parent brought her back to the Apeejay School fold in Class XI.
In a candid interview, the parent shares how her daughter’s journey here has been very good, and as a parent, she feels happy that she is again a part of this school.
Why did you choose Apeejay School again?
We chose Apeejay again because we had liked the school from the beginning. We had to shift her earlier due to the lockdown, but honestly, we never wanted to move her from Apeejay School. The experience at the other school was not as good, so we felt that bringing her back here would be better for her growth and studies.
How has her journey been in the last two years at the school?
Her journey in the last two years has been very good. The class teachers guide her very well and give proper attention to her studies. I feel the teachers support the students like tutors and make sure they understand what is being taught.
What activities does Tisha enjoy?
She is interested in singing. She enjoys it, and she has also participated in school activities. As parents, we sometimes tell her to focus more on her studies because Class XII is important, but we are happy that the school gives children opportunities to take part in activities too.
Since she is now in Class XII, how are you guiding her as a parent?
As a parent, I keep telling her to focus on her studies. I tell her that studies are very important and that she can progress in life through education. Since Class XII is an important year, we try to guide her from our side and keep reminding her to stay sincere.
How would you describe Tisha’s overall growth here?
Her growth has been very good. I would say it has been 100% positive. Academically and personally, she has improved, and I feel satisfied with the way the school is helping her. As a parent, I feel the school gives children a good environment to study, learn, and grow.
Do you feel a difference in the guidance given by teachers in Class XII?
Yes, I can feel the difference. The teachers are giving very good guidance, especially because this is an important year for the children. They support the students properly and help them stay focused on their studies.
How would you describe the parent-teacher communication at Apeejay?
The parent-teacher communication is good. The teachers give feedback and guide us whenever needed. As a parent, I feel comfortable because the school and teachers stay connected with us regarding the child’s progress.
